We had our 5 year old's birthday party at the Dinosaur Land off of 199 yesterday. He is super into dinos right now so it was right up his alley. The website makes it super easy to book. The party room is full of dinosaur statues on static display. The birthday table is set up for you and they provide and serve pizza and a drink of your choice for 16 guests. You get one hour at the birthday table to do pizza, cake (provided by you) and presents if you choose (we did not, as little kids don't like to watch other kids get gifts) There is a baby dino that comes out to sing happy birthday and another Q and A dino that comes out to talk to the kids with plenty of photo ops. Then after the hour, you are lead to the second building through the forrest trail that has a bounce house and tons of table games and a play kitchen/hospital. There is a dinosaur that they can ride for a photo op and more babies that come out to talk to the kids and interact. You have unlimited time in this area. The only thing we were unable to do due to the weather was the outside walking trail and petting zoo, so I can't speak to that portion.
The only thing I will say that I wish was different was how they do their pricing. The price of the party is $250, with $150 deposit. No problem. Then when you check out, if there is any extra guests, you can choose to let them pay for themselves or add them onto your bill. The hitch is, they count EVERYONE that comes to your party... every parent, every sibling, (except under two I think) whether they eat or not, whether they are late or not. Some of our guests brought both parents and siblings (which was great and were happy they all were there) so just keep that in mind when booking.
They said they will be adding some more features as time goes on, and it will be a place to take the kids in the summer to hang out if the weather is bad. You can just go to see the dinos and play, no party required. All in all I would say this was a great experience for our party!

About Eagle Mountain Lake
Reservoir in Texas

Eagle Mountain Lake is a reservoir in North Texas, formed by the damming the West Fork of the Trinity River. The reservoir sits below Lake Bridgeport reservoir and above Lake Worth reservoir. source
